#2888bb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2888bb is composed of 15.7% red, 53.3%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.6% cyan, 27.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 200.8 degrees, a saturation of 64.8% and a lightness of 44.5%. #2888bb color hex could be obtained by blending #50ffff with #001177.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

Shades and Tints of #2888bb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020709 is the darkest color, while #f8fcfe is the lightest one.
